ZKX's LAB

java默认的数据类型是什么 java浮点数 默认类型

2020-10-05知识23

在JAVA中直接写浮点常数,默认是什么类型 double d1=8.5;默认是double类型float f1=8.5f;如果要是float类型,数字后面要加f

java中小数的默认类型是什么? 小数属于浮点型(默认为double)。浮点型代表的是实数,其实就是包含小数的部分。也知道现实世界中是由很多复杂的数据的,所以需要这种表示实数的数据类型的支持。一、浮点。

java浮点型数据表示方法有几种,各是什么? Java浮点型数据类型有float和double两种,其中百float是单精度浮点型,占32位,其对应的封装类为Float,double是双精度浮点型,占64位,其对应的封装类为Double,关度于Float类和Double类详情请参考java api。说明数据类型所占位数的知范围:float表示数据范围 3.4e-038~3.4e+038;double表示数据范围 1.7e-308~1.7e+308;双精度类型double比单道精度类型float具有更高的精度,和回更大的表示范围,常常用于科学计算等高精度场合。变量定义示例float f=123.456f;指定变量f为float型double d=123.456;指定变量d为double型,答浮点数默认类型

Java中的基本数据类型,Java中共有8种基本数据类型。大的划分,包括整数类型、字符类型、单精度浮点数与双精度浮点数类型、布尔类型。其中整数类型按长度又可以划分为4类。。

JAVA浮点数类型的定义问题 你好,仍然是单选题,我都测试过了,只有D是正确的。单精度float占4个字节,每个字节八位,一共32位,有一位做符号位,每位有两种取值,取值范围应该是-2^31~2^31-1;。

JAVA浮点数类型的定义问题 你好,你问的问题很刁钻(^-^),我测试了一段时间,小有总结:1.如果声明的是float基本数据类型,允许将int赋值给float(原因是int和float都是4个字节,不丢失精度),不允许double赋给float(丢失精度)。在此种情况下,可以选A,D,F2.题目是声明Float,就是属于包装类自动装箱问题了。Float foo=a 就等价于Float foo=new Float(a);其中参数a必须是float类型(数值f结尾才算float类型),否则会报错。这种情况下,A:-1属于int类型 B:1.0属于double类型 C:42e1属于double类型 D:2.02f属于float 类型E:3.03d属于double类型 F.0x0123属于int类型可见,只有D是正确

java默认的数据类型是什么 Java各数据类型的默认值如下:boolean:falsebyte:0short:0char:'\\u0000'int:0float:0.0Fdouble:0.0object:null数据类型 大小 范围 默认值byte(字节)8-128-127 0shot(短整型)16-32768-32768 0int(整型)32-2147483648-2147483648 0long(长整型)64-9233372036854477808-9233372036854477808 0float(浮点型)32-3.40292347E+38-3.40292347E+38 0.0fdouble(双精度)64-1.79769313486231570E+308-1.79769313486231570E+308 0.0dchar(字符型)16‘\\u0000-u\\ffff’‘\\u0000’boolean(布尔型)1 true/false false

#浮点数

随机阅读

qrcode
访问手机版